зеркало из https://github.com/mozilla/gecko-dev.git
Fix (part of) bug 2154: small-caps are displayed with the 'condense' attribute.
This commit is contained in:
Родитель
b29a5d79cd
Коммит
1ace30709f
|
@ -280,11 +280,13 @@ NS_EXPORT void nsFontMetricsMac::GetNativeTextStyle(const nsIFontMetrics& inMetr
|
|||
case NS_FONT_STYLE_ITALIC: textFace |= italic; break;
|
||||
case NS_FONT_STYLE_OBLIQUE: textFace |= italic; break; //XXX
|
||||
}
|
||||
#if 0
|
||||
switch (aFont->variant)
|
||||
{
|
||||
case NS_FONT_VARIANT_NORMAL: break;
|
||||
case NS_FONT_VARIANT_SMALL_CAPS: textFace |= condense; break; //XXX why?
|
||||
case NS_FONT_VARIANT_SMALL_CAPS: break;
|
||||
}
|
||||
#endif
|
||||
if (aFont->weight > NS_FONT_WEIGHT_NORMAL) // don't test NS_FONT_WEIGHT_BOLD
|
||||
textFace |= bold;
|
||||
|
||||
|
|
Загрузка…
Ссылка в новой задаче